After pulling the repo, run the following:
docker build --no-cache -t lucidplantspace .
Running the following will kick off training of the model from the /data folder if you want to train a specific model, download and unzip to this directory.
docker run --rm \
-v $(pwd)/data:/app/data \
-v $(pwd)/models:/app/models \
lucidplantspace train --data=/app/data/data.yaml --model=yolov8n.pt --epochs=10 --imgsz=640
Alternatively to just run the server:
docker run -p 8000:8000 lucidplantspace serve
Once running, requests can be made via the command line:
curl -X 'POST' \
'http://localhost:8000/detect/' \
-H 'accept: application/json' \
-H 'Content-Type: multipart/form-data' \
-F 'file=@<path_to_image.jpg> '
